結果
問題 |
No.1242 高橋君とすごろく
|
ユーザー |
|
提出日時 | 2020-10-02 22:29:12 |
言語 | C++17 (gcc 13.3.0 + boost 1.87.0) |
結果 |
WA
|
実行時間 | - |
コード長 | 699 bytes |
コンパイル時間 | 2,018 ms |
コンパイル使用メモリ | 197,672 KB |
最終ジャッジ日時 | 2025-01-15 00:41:03 |
ジャッジサーバーID (参考情報) |
judge1 / judge1 |
(要ログイン)
ファイルパターン | 結果 |
---|---|
sample | AC * 4 |
other | AC * 16 WA * 8 |
ソースコード
#include <bits/stdc++.h> using namespace std; #include <math.h> #include <iomanip> #include <cstdint> template<class T> inline bool chmax(T& a, T b) { if (a < b) { a = b; return 1; } return 0; } template<class T> inline bool chmin(T& a, T b) { if (a > b) { a = b; return 1; } return 0; } const int INF=1001001001; const int mod = 1000000007; int main() { int64_t N,K; cin>>N>>K; vector<int64_t>A(K); for(int i=0;i<K;i++){ cin>>A[i]; } vector<bool>t(7,false); for(int i=0;i<K;i++){ t[A[i]%6]=true; } bool ok=true; if(t[3]&&t[4]){ok=false;} if(t[1]&&t[6]){ok=false;} if(t[2]&&t[5]){ok=false;} if(ok){cout<<"Yes"<<endl;} else{cout<<"No"<<endl;} return 0; }